Sri Lanka’s Abans says Colombo City Center is on track, 54 pct- apartments are already booked

(LBO) – Sri Lanka’s Abans group says, their joint venture Colombo city center, which began with 150 million dollar investment, is on track and piling works has been completed.

The joint venture between the local retail giant Abans PLC, and Singapore’s Silverneedle Hospitality, that operates hotels and resorts across the globe, is expected to become a key feature in Colombo’s changing landscape as the city hurtles towards rapid urbanisation and modernization.

Sri Lanka’s current urbanisation rate is set to increase from the 18 percent to 30 percent in the prevailing era of peace and stability, resulting in nearly 2.5 million people moving into cities over the next few years, Abans says.

This number, will be further enhanced by the inward migration of a three million strong diaspora.

The company added that the mixed development venture, will contribute towards positioning Colombo city as an emerging modern metropolis in the region and will factor significantly towards overall economic value creation through employment generation, leisure, retail and real-estate incomes.

“In this context, the Colombo City Centre will be a landmark achievement for both Abans and the country as a whole,” Aban Pestonjee, Chairperson of Abans Plc told shareholders.

“I am happy to report that we are on track with our plans, and I would like to take this opportunity to update our stakeholders regarding progress of the Colombo City Centre,”

“The ground breaking ceremony for the complex was held on December 14, 2014 and piling works was also completed.” Pestonjee added.

The multipurpose lifestyle centre is scheduled to complete in early 2018 will consists of a lifestyle retail mall, a 200-room NEXT Hotel and 180 residential units.

Pestonjee says pre sales of apartments has been begun and 54 percent of apartments has been already booked.

“There is strong interest in the project with many inquiries and pre-sales of apartment complexes have commenced,”

“We have also received a number of inquiries regarding retail space within the shopping complex which will have the capacity to host a number of retail outlets and showrooms,”

“We are currently negotiating with some leading international brands on allocation of retail space.” Pestonjee said.
